<p>Regular visitors to Napa will know that all through the year, there are many events and wine-related festivals taking place in and around the Napa Valley, such as the Annual Vineyard to Vintner Festival each April, the Calistoga Wineries Spring Celebration in May, and also the Sonoma Wine Country during Weekends each July.</p>
<p>&#8216;Napa Valley Festival del Sole&#8217; is arguably one of the world&#8217;s most distinctive summer wine festivals. With a package of activities every day, music is the centerpiece of the festival and it is acclaimed by the media as a &#8220;feast for the senses,&#8221; featuring the finest cuisine, wine and hospitality the Napa Valley has to offer. The weeklong schedule also includes fabulous concerts, exclusive receptions, lunches, dinners, wine tasting sessions and art exhibitions. It is to be noted that some of the world&#8217;s most renowned performing artists visit Napa Valley each year to perform at &#8216;Festival del Sole&#8217; and to wine, dine and celebrate the &#8220;art of life&#8221; with all other festival guests.</p>
<p>For the last four since inception, &#8216;Napa Valley Festival del Sole&#8217; is offering an exceptional blend of world-class artistry, five-star cuisine, fine wines and exceptional hospitality. Gala events with the artists and other special guests are the culinary highlight and social attraction of &#8216;Festival del Sole&#8217;. More of the region&#8217;s beautiful properties extend their hospitality for this season&#8217;s daily lunches.</p>
<p>Late January up to end-March is mustard season in the Napa Valley. Mustard fields are ubiquitously found in all of California but among the vineyards they appear truly spectacular. Its vibrant yellow color set against a gray winter sky casts a magic spell to the entire Napa Valley vineyards. It is a good and valid reason to visit the wine country during the Napa Valley Mustard Festival which attracts visitors to the Valley in what is the ideal travel time of the year.</p>
<p>Yet this is a wonderful time to visit the Napa Valley as visitors will not encounter over-crowded tasting rooms and congested roadways. Restaurants are less busy and many accommodations offer very attractive winter rates. The Napa Valley Mustard Festival is an annual event, filled with a variety of activities to attract tourists during these winter months.</p>
<p>It&#8217;s a fun, grass-roots, eco-event during April, featuring a walk around tasting of spring wine releases from nearby Green Valley. The festival features interpretations of world street food- everything either grown on the Iron Horse estate or come from farms within a 100 mile radius. Ticket includes a private reception at the Victorian home of Iron Horse founders Audrey &amp; Barry Sterling. During August, you can enjoy premier wine and food festival, combining the best of Sonoma&#8217;s wine and food and a Wine Auction. The festival features more than 200 wineries and chefs, plus winemaker lunches and dinners, a grand tasting.</p>
<p>Throughout the year, visitors to Napa Valley have opportunities galore to attend various fascinating events and festivals. Every year during early September for a day, the music and wine festival takes place in the Guglielmo Winery in Morgan Hill. This is the largest music festival of the year held in Napa County, with many attractions including live musical performances, wine tasting, workshops, and songwriter showcases.</p>
<p>The &#8216;Home Winemakers Classic&#8217; is an annual event generally held in the middle of July for local winemakers to share and collectively enjoy their home made wines. This is a fun-filled event, in which people get to taste the creations of up and coming wine makers as well as renowned ones.</p>

<p>GRANDMA&#8217;S BAKED HAM AND APPLES</p>
<p>2 large slices of ham steak</p>
<p>2 teaspoons&#8230;&#8230;.(10 ml)&#8230;&#8230;.prepared mustard</p>
<p>4 tablespoons&#8230;..(60 ml)&#8230;&#8230;.brown sugar</p>
<p>2 tart apples</p>
<p>1 ½ cups&#8230;&#8230;&#8230;.(375 ml)&#8230;&#8230;apple juice</p>
<p>Place the ham in baking dish and rub with mustard.  Sprinkle<br />with 2 tablespoons (30 ml), of brown sugar.  Core the apple<br />and cut into thin slices.  Cover the ham with the apple slices<br />and sprinkle with rest of brown sugar.  Add apple juice. Bake<br />at 300 F, (150 C), for 30 minutes or until tender.</p>
<p>YIELD:  4-5 servings.</p>
<p>TIME:  40 minutes.</p>
<p>Beef And Potato Cakes<br />You can use ground meat if desired.  A treat for children.<br />8 oz. Beef.<br />8 oz. Potatoes.<br />1 small 2-3 inch onion chopped finely.<br />1 egg yolk.<br />Dark soy sauce.<br />1 teaspoon salt.<br />Cook the potatoes and mash.  Mix in egg yolk and salt.  Chop onion finely, brown with 1 tablespoon oil, add ground meat.  Brown for 4 minutes.  Add soy sauce and mix the batch with the potatoes.  Shape into balls the size of golf balls, flatten into cakes.  Heat the cooking pan. Grease lightly with oil, use medium heat to brown the cakes, turn to brown both sides.  If you have a electric skillet set temperature at 340.  When automatic control light blinks, turn cakes over.</p>
<p>AUNT PAT&#8217;S FAVOURITE BUTTER TARTS</p>
<p>1/3-cup &#8230;.(80 ml) &#8230;&#8230;&#8230;..butter</p>
<p>1-cup&#8230;&#8230;.(250 ml)&#8230;&#8230;&#8230;. brown sugar</p>
<p>2 tablespoons.(30 ml)&#8230;&#8230;&#8230;.milk or cream</p>
<p>1/3 cup&#8230;&#8230;(80 ml)&#8230;&#8230;&#8230;..currants</p>
<p>1 egg beaten well</p>
<p>1 teaspoon&#8230;(5 ml)&#8230;&#8230;&#8230;&#8230;&#8230;&#8230;&#8230;.vanilla</p>
<p>Mix all ingredients together.  Put in unbaked tart shells.  <br />Bake at 450 F, (230 C), for 8 minutes.  Turn down to 350 F,<br />(175 C), and cook until brown.</p>
<p>GRANDMA’S WHIPPED SHORT BREAD COOKIES</p>
<p>1 pound………………….(500 g)…………………….butter or margarine<br />3 cups…………………….(750 ml)……………………flour<br />1 cup……………………….(250 ml)………………..icing sugar</p>
<p>Beat with mixer until creamy.  Drop on cookie sheet and bake<br />at 350 F, (175 C), until slightly brown.<br />YIELD: makes approximately 5 dozen cookies<br />CALORIES: approximately 80 calories per cookie<br />TIME: 1 hour (includes cooking and cleaning time)</p>
<p>FOOD INFORMATION</p>
<p>&#8220;Power outages can occur at any time of the year and it often takes from a few hours to several days for electricity to be restored to residential areas,&#8221; said USDA Under Secretary for Food Safety Dr. Richard Raymond. &#8220;Foods stored in freezers and refrigerators can become unsafe in just a few hours if bacteria begin to grow and if these foods are consumed, people can become very sick.&#8221; </p>
<p>Steps to follow to prepare for a possible weather emergency: <br />Keep an appliance thermometer in the refrigerator and freezer. An appliance thermometer will indicate the temperature in the refrigerator and freezer in case of a power outage and help determine the safety of the food.</p>
<p>Make sure the freezer is at or below 0° F and the refrigerator is at or below 40° F.</p>
<p>Freeze containers of water for ice to help keep food cold in the freezer, refrigerator or coolers after the power is out.<br />Plan ahead and know where dry ice and block ice can be purchased.</p>

<p>CLEANING TIPS<br />Before washing, it is essential that all stains be removed.  <br />Sometimes Soap or hot water will set a stain and make its removal <br />impossible.</p>
<p>WARNING:  DO NOT MIX BLEACH AND AMMONIA TOGETHER, THE FUMES CAN <br />BE DEADLY. <br />Commercial cleaning supplies can aggravate your allergies and <br />have long terms effects on your health. You can save on your <br />house-cleaning bill with very good results using less toxic <br />substances.</p>
<p>Ø Ammonia &#8211; cuts grease, cleans windows, Strip wax off floors.<br />Ø Baking soda &#8211; cleans, deodorizes, polishes, and removes stains.<br />Ø Bleach &#8211; whitens practically anything, removes mould and <br />mildew.<br />Ø Cornstarch &#8211; cleans and deodorizes carpets and rugs.</p>
<p>*Rug Stains: Use a solution of half water, half white vinegar.<br />Shirt or blouse stain:  Just a little of water and cornstarch <br />will remove.<br />*Grass stains: Dampen stain with cold water, and rub with plain <br />bar soap. (One without moisturizers).  The stain should come <br />right out.  Then wash normally.<br />*Toilet bowl:  use tang, or sprinkle baking soda into the bowl. <br />Drizzle with vinegar.  Scour with toilet brush.  Cleans and <br />deodorizes</p>
<p>Berry Stain: Place the stained part over a pot and pour boiling <br />water over it from a height of about 2 feet so as to strike the stain with force.  Plunge the stained part up and down in the hot water until the stain is removed. If stain is persistent, use Janelle water.</p>
<p>Peach Stains: are not easy to remove.  Be careful not to wipe <br />hands with peach-stains on a good napkin, towel or apron.  Stretch stain over a pot of hot water and apply Janelle water with a medicine-dropper. Do not allow it remain too long in contact with the fibres.  Janelle water rots even cotton and linen.  Apply oxalic-acid solution to neutralize the alkali and rinse thoroughly in hot water. Several applications may be necessary.</p>
<p>Tea And Coffee Stains.<br />Follow the same procedures as for berry stains above.</p>
<p>Blood and Meat-Juice.<br />Never put in hot water as that sets the stain.  Soak at once in <br />cold water.  Rub with soap and wash. A paste of raw starch mixed with cold water will remove these stains on flannel, blankets, and heavy goods. Repeat until stain disappears.</p>
<p>Egg-Stain: </p>
<p>Wash in cold water, then warm water and soap.</p>
<p>Mix 50-50 water, white vinegar.  Great for stubborn carpet <br />stains.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Take henna powder, around 4-5 tbsp if you want to apply it only around the area which has gray hair and more if you want to apply to your entire scalp. Make a thin paste of henna powder by adding juice of lemon, a tbsp of curd, a tsp of coffee powder (optional), the water of tea leaves and amla mixture which you prepared earlier. Add ½ tsp of mustard oil in this mixture to avoid dryness. Leave this mixture in an iron vessel for about 2 hours. During winter season you add a finely grounded paste of 2 cloves to elude cold. Apply the mixture on the hair carefully, cover gray hair completely. Leave this on for about 3-4 hours. (Some prefer to keep it overnight.) Then rinse off with water.</p>
<p>&#13;</p>
<p>Mix coffee powder in the water and make a paste of henna with the water. Beat the egg yolk and mix this into henna. Also add brandy to it. Apply the paste and leave it on for 3-4 hours before washing it with lukewarm water.</p>
<p>&#13;</p>
<p>If your goal is to cover grey hairs, try making a mixture of rosemary and sage. Mix the ingredients in water and allow them to simmer for about a half hour. Once it has simmered, remove the pan from the heat and allow the mixture to steep for a few hours. Apply to the hair and let it dry completely. Then wash and rinse your hair with your normal shampoo. When it has dried, you will see the results. If you want the hair darker, make another mixture and repeat the process.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>It is fun to make recipes that have been in the family for ages and vintage cookbooks are also a great source of hearty recipes. However, this can also mean needing an ingredient you haven&#8217;t stocked in your kitchen spice cabinet for ages! Knowing an ingredients &#8220;equivalent&#8221; or substitution can save the day.  Mom demystifies zest, horseradish, mustard and paprika and provides emergency substitutions for these ingredients.</p>
<p><strong>Horseradish</strong>:  Horseradish gives recipes a kick.  It is the secret ingredient in my grandmother&#8217;s crab dip.  The taste is strong, sometimes described as tangy and hot, sort of like very strong radishes.  Fresh horseradish root is twice as strong as bottled. Prepared, or bottled horseradish is mixed with vinegar and other flavors.  1 tablespoon fresh horseradish equals 2 tablespoons of bottled.  Horseradish is also served alongside Prime Rib and other meats.  You can also substitute 1 teaspoon of wasabe, or Japanese horseradish or a few drops of hot sauce.  Keep in mind these substitutions are much hotter than horseradish so start with small amounts and adjust to taste.</p>
<p><strong>Mustard</strong>:  Mustard is another ingredient used in casseroles and dips to give recipes a kick. 1 teaspoon of dry mustard equals 1 tablespoon of prepared mustard.  You can also start with 1 teaspoon of Dijon mustard and add more, adjusting to taste.  Before chilies and peppers arrived from the New World, Europeans used mustard and horseradish to spice up dishes.  Try adding a few drops of hot sauce or a dash of chili pepper if you don&#8217;t have any mustard.</p>
<p><strong>Paprika</strong>:  Paprika is made from sweet, mild red peppers and has a light, delicate taste.  Its bright red color is also makes it a popular garnish.  If your recipe calls for a dash of paprika on top, it is probably there more for coloring than for flavor.  My grandmother&#8217;s hot dip calls for a sprinkle of paprika after baking.  You can substitute a dash of chili powder for color instead.  Chili powder has a smokier taste and is stronger so use sparingly.  Cayenne pepper is also red, but it is even hotter, so beware.  Another option is to decorate the top of your creation with something else, like minced parsley.</p>
<p><strong>Lemon Zest or Citrus Juice</strong>:  Lemons add zip or tartness to sauces and holiday dips.  If your cottage garden is out of lemons at the moment, all is not lost.  1 teaspoon shredded lemon peel (zest) equals 1/2 teaspoon lemon extract or 2 tablespoons lemon juice.  The juice of one lemon equals about 2-3 tablespoons.  You can also substitute 3/4 cup lime juice for one cup of lemon juice.  Or  Substitute 1?2 cup vinegar for every cup of lemon juice.</p>
<p>Because these ingredients are mainly used as flavoring, feel free to experiment with different spicy ingredients.  For more of Mom&#8217;s cooking tips and apron humor visit her on the web at http://www.MomsRetro.com. Happy cooking!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Indian recipes range in variety, taste and flavor. The strong flavors in Indian recipes are derived from spices, seasonings and leafy vegetables. <a rel="nofollow" onclick="javascript:pageTracker._trackPageview('/outgoing/article_exit_link');" href="http://www.desidieter.com/recipes"><strong>Indian recipes</strong></a> have become famous world wide and are enjoyed by non-Indians too. Most of the spices included in the Indian recipes are used not only for their flavor, but also for their potent medicinal value and thus fulfil the requirment to a healthy eating.</p>
<p>Each state in India has its own style and combination in making Indian recipes. The Indian recipes are renowned for its gravies, which is a tasty attraction for a newcomer. In Indian cuisine, food is categorized into six tastes – sweet, sour, salty, spicy, bitter and astringent. </p>
<p>In Indian recipes, bread refers to roti, naan and paratha. The Indian roti is thin and flat made of atta (wholewheat) and cooked on a tava, cast-iron griddle or tandoor. The naan is soft and fluffy, made from maida (plain flour) with a little bit of yeast. Parathas are layered breads rolled out of wheat flour but fried in a little oil or ghee. </p>
<p>The Indian snacks consists of the famous mouth-watering samosas, aloo tikki, dhokla and bread rolls.</p>
<p>An <a rel="nofollow" onclick="javascript:pageTracker._trackPageview('/outgoing/article_exit_link');" href="http://www.desidieter.com"><strong>Indian food</strong></a> is considered incomplete without sweet dishes like gulab jamun, kulfi, gajjar ka halwa, rasgulla, etc.</p>
<p>The Non-Vegetarian part of Indian recipes comprises of dishes like tandoori tikkas, kababs, roshan goshts, butter chicken, biryani and much more.</p>
<p>In North and West India, groundnut oil has traditionally been most popular for cooking, while in Eastern India mustard oil is more commonly used. In South India, coconut and gingelly oil is common. In recent decades, sunflower oil and soyabean oil have gained popularity all over India. Hydrogenated vegetable oil, also known as ghee, is also a popular cooking medium that replaces Desi ghee, clarified butter (the milk solids have been removed).</p>
<p>North Indian recipes are predominated by high use of dairy products; milk, paneer, ghee (clarified butter), and yoghurt. Gravies are generally dairy-based and can include chilies, saffron, and nuts. East Indian recipes comprise of desserts as rasgulla, chumchum, sandesh, rasabali, chhena poda and chhena gaja. Apart from sweets, East Indian recipes are famous for its posta (poppy seeds) content.</p>
<p>South <a rel="nofollow" onclick="javascript:pageTracker._trackPageview('/outgoing/article_exit_link');" href="http://www.desidieter.com/recipes"><strong>Indian recipes</strong></a> are based of rice as the staple grain. Sambar and rasam (also called saaru andrasa), a variety of pickles, and the liberal use of coconut and particularly coconut oil and curry leaves are prevalent. Curries called Kozhambu are also popular and are typically vegetable stews cooked with spices, tamarind and other ingredients. The dosa, poori, idli, vada, bonda and bajji are typical South Indian favorites. </p>
<p>Western India has three major food groups: Gujarati, Maharashtrian and Goan consisting of rice, coconut, and fish. The hilly regions of the Western Ghats and Deccan plateau regions use groundnut in place of coconut and depend more on jowar (sorghum) and bajra (millet) as staples. Gujarati recipes are predominantly vegetarian and have a hint of sweetness due to use of sugar or brown sugar.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A gift basket filled with gourmet food items can be a practical gift as well as delicious.  And, if you make it yourself, you can personalize it with gifts of the recipient&#8217;s favorite foods.  Gourmet foods are special foods and a wonderful way to celebrate a holiday or special occasion.  </p>
<p><b>Selecting the Basket:</b><br />&#13;</p>
<p>When selecting an empty basket for your food gifts, choose a size that is appropriate for the number of people for whom you are making the gift.  For example, you can make a small gourmet basket for an individual or for a couple, or a larger one for a group of people or for an entire family. If you already have a nearly new basket you would like to use, simply give it a quick refresher by swishing it in hot, soapy water, rinsing it with clear water to remove any fragrance from the soap, and allow the basket to thoroughly air dry.</p>
<p><b>Preparing the Basket:</b><br />&#13;</p>
<p>The most attractive gift basket looks overflowing.  Before arranging the food items in the basket, place plenty of filler materials in the basket so that the gifts show above the basket.  If your basket is on the deep side, place a piece of foam in the bottom first.  Shredded brown paper or newspaper as well as purchased colorful shred or straw are all attractive fillers.  If you have empty spaces after you have placed all the gift items, place small bunches of the shredded materials in these spaces. </p>
<p><b>Choosing the Contents:</b><br />&#13;</p>
<p>A variety of gourmet meats such as pepperoni, salami, and a small canned ham are regularly used in gourmet food gift baskets.  You may also want to include canned seafood products like crabmeat, clams, and sardines.  It&#8217;s a nice touch to add a dry mix for making a dip using the canned seafood.  As assortment of cheese wedges, cheese spreads, gourmet crackers, bread sticks along with a small cheese board with a cheese knife or spreader are readily available and easy to place in the gift basket.  Green and black olives, spicy mustard, pickled onions, roasted peppers, and appetizers in jars are nice accompaniments to the meats and cheeses.  Include something sweet for dessert, such as cookies, chocolate covered mints, or anything with chocolate.</p>
<p>&#13;</p>
<p>Top off your contents with a selection of beverages: a bottle of wine or non-alcoholic sparkling cider as well as gourmet coffee and herbal tea.  If you plan to include a bottle of wine or sparkling cider in your gift basket, choose an empty basket with a sturdy handle so you can anchor the bottle by tying the neck of the bottle to the basket handle using twine or cord.</p>
<p><b>Decorative Touches:</b></p>
<p>Add small bunches of fresh red or green grapes at the last minute so they remain fresh.<br />Scatter colorful Hershey&#8217;s Kisses amongst the gifts.<br />Add a fruit, wine, or chocolate scented candle.  (<b>Note:</b> Some non-food fragrances might seep into the food.)<br />If desired, place your finished gourmet gift basket in a cello bag.  Close the bag at the top with curly ribbon with plenty of ribbon so it cascades down the front of the gift basket.  You can tie silk flowers or a satin bow in with the ribbon.<br />Don&#8217;t forget to include a gift card. </p>

<p>Mustard is used in several forms in cooking: whole seeds, dry and prepared.</p>
</p>
<p>Whole seeds. There are just two types of mustard seeds produced commercially, brown and yellow. Canada is the world’s leading grower and exporter. Most mustard seeds sold in supermarkets are the yellow variety, but you can get the smaller brown seeds from specialty stores. Most prepared mustard is made from these two seeds. In cooking, to release their flavor, whole seeds are typically crushed or heated in oil until they pop. Mustard seeds can be stored indefinitely in a cool, dry place.</p>
</p>
<p>Dry mustard. This is nothing more than the ground powder of yellow or brown mustard seeds. Most commercial dry mustard comes from yellow seeds. There is actually very little difference between pure dry mustards.</p>
</p>
<p>Prepared mustard. The preparation and added ingredients give a mustard its character. Most cooks are familiar with the yellow ballpark mustard (which gets its color from turmeric and not mustard) and the Americanized version of French Dijon mustard. But there are many other varieties, from garlic mustard to raspberry mustard to curry mustard.</p>
</p>
<p>Prepared mustards are made by reconstituting mustard powder or pulverizing seeds, then adding flavors and sometimes color. In some parts of the world, prepared mustard is made fresh by home cooks.</p>
</p>
<p>Cooking. Mustard’s pungency comes from an essential oil that forms when ground seeds are mixed with cold water. Heat and strong acid diminish and can even destroy the developing mustard enzyme, so avoid cooking dry mustard or pulverized seeds for long periods of time. Either mix with cold water and let stand for at least 10 minutes before using as a prepared mustard, or add to a recipe near the end of the cooking time, and avoid adding with acids.</p>
